Handover — front desk, Northam Gate building

Evening to night shift: two visitors from Pellwright Consulting are still in the building with their host; collect their lanyards when they sign out, expected around 22:00. The visitor register tablet is slow — restart it if it freezes. Courier deliveries after 21:00 go to the mailroom shelf, not the desk. Keep the lobby doors locked after 23:00 and admit only badged staff. If the side entrance reader fails, override it with the code below.

badge for tajeg-kagap: bdg-EWZTJN-83588199

Please cascade the following to your branch managers with care. Effective next quarter, we will stop accepting new orders for the Parlane appliance series. Existing stock may be sold through, but no replenishment will be issued after the cut-off. Warranty service continues for the full contractual period; spares will route through the Hartveil depot. Branch managers should prepare customer scripts using the attached guidance and avoid speculation about successor products. The confidential summary of the related business plans appears below.

internal memo for kadug-tawep: The northern region missed its Wenvan quota by 27.3 percent last quarter. Soroxox Holdings plans to lower the Aldix list price by 8.2 percent in November. The steering committee signed off on a budget of $264.1 million for Project Briix. The renewal with Quenethax Freight closes at $65.6 million a year, 21.0 percent below the last contract.

Handover Note — Closing the Dunmore Office

Branch managers: as I hand things over to Priya, a quick word on the Dunmore closure. Wind-down runs through next quarter; staff offers transfer to Larkfield where possible. Keep client messaging neutral until the official announcement. Lease exit is already agreed. Priya will own the timeline from Monday. The confidential note below covers what comes next.

confidential, bagep-fajef: Gross margin on Druwyn came in at 5 percent against a plan of 15 percent. Only 5 of the 80 pilot accounts renewed Druwyn, so a churn review is set for April 1.

Constants for the Quillcheck documentation linter's plugin host. External plugins receive a parsed page tree and must return findings within the walltime budget; slow plugins are suspended for the rest of the run rather than killed. Severity weights and budget values are deliberately conservative, and overriding them voids our compatibility guarantees. The defaults follow.

tuning constants:
THRESHOLDS = {
    "kelix": 280,
    "druvan": 756,
    "oliael": 399,
}